The energy associated with electric field is U E and with magnetic field is U B for an electromagnetic wave in free space. Then:
Options
- AU E > U B
- BU E = U B
- CU E = U B 2
- DU E < U B
Correct answer
B. U E = U B
Step-by-step solution
The average energy density of electric field is given by u E = 1 2 ε E 0 2 Here, E 0 is the maximum value of electric field. The average energy density of magnetic field is given by u B = B 0 2 2 μ Here, B 0 is the maximum value of magnetic field. The speed of light is given by c 2 = 1 μ ε Also, E 0 = c B 0 So, u E = 1 2 c 2 μ c B 0 2 = B 0 2 2 μ = u B As the energy density of electric field and magnetic field are equal, the energy associated for equal volume will also be equal.
